Managing aviator fatigue in a deployed environment: the relationship between fatigue and neurocognitive functioning
Yaron G Rabinowitz1, Jill E Breitbach, Christopher H Warner
1Department of Psychology, Texas A&M University, Corpus Christi, TX 78412, USA.
Military Medicine
|June 3, 2009
Summary
Pilot effectiveness in combat is linked to cognitive function. Monitoring sleep-wake patterns using actigraphy and software can help assess aviator readiness and improve warfighting capabilities.
Area of Science:
- Aeromedical safety
- Cognitive performance in aviation
- Military operational effectiveness
Background:
- Military aviators face high-stakes decisions requiring optimal cognitive function.
- Diminished cognitive performance due to sleep-wake disturbances is a critical aeromedical concern.
Purpose of the Study:
- To investigate the relationship between aviator effectiveness (sleep-wake patterns) and neurocognitive functioning.
- To identify predictors of cognitive performance in deployed rotary wing aviation units.
Main Methods:
- Utilized actigraphy and the Fatigue Avoidance Scheduling Tool (FAST) to assess sleep-wake patterns.
- Employed a computerized multitasking measure simulating flight demands to evaluate neurocognitive function.
- Assessed a brigade-size rotary wing aviation element deployed in Iraq.
Main Results:
- A significant positive association was found between aviator effectiveness and preflight neurocognitive functioning.
- Sleep habits and sleep difficulties were documented.
- Findings suggest current mandated crew rest and sleep time evaluations may be insufficient.
Conclusions:
- Actigraphy and software show potential for evaluating pilot effectiveness before flight.
- Flight surgeons and psychologists can play a key role in optimizing aviator sleep and enhancing combat readiness.
- Individualized sleep monitoring may be necessary for ensuring optimal pilot performance.

Fatigue
Fatigue occurs when materials rupture under repeated or fluctuating loads, even at stress levels far below their static breaking strength. It typically results in brittle failure, even for ductile materials. It is a critical consideration in designing machines and structural components subjected to repetitive or varying loads. Insufficient Sleep and Sleep Deprivation
Insufficient sleep refers to not getting the recommended amount of sleep for optimal functioning, even if it's just slightly less than needed. Sleep insufficiency may occur due to lifestyle choices, such as staying up late for social events or work, resulting in routinely getting less sleep than required. For example, consistently sleeping 6 hours when the body needs 7-9 hours can lead to cumulative effects on health and well-being.

Narcolepsy
Narcolepsy is a chronic sleep disorder characterized by pervasive, uncontrolled sleepiness and other sleep disturbances. One of its hallmark symptoms is an abrupt transition to REM sleep upon falling asleep, which causes symptoms typically associated with this phase to occur unexpectedly during wakefulness.
